Fernando Alonso Delays Brazil GP Due to Health Issues

Fernando Alonso faces health challenges after suffering from an intestinal infection since the Mexico GP. This has forced him to postpone his trip to Brazil. The Aston Martin team assures he will be ready to race this weekend after receiving treatment in Europe.

The Spanish Aston Martin driver, Fernando Alonso, will be forced to miss the first day of activities at the Brazilian Grand Prix due to health issues. An intestinal infection that has persisted since the Mexican GP prevents him from participating in the media and practice sessions in Sao Paulo. Although this setback delayed his travel, Alonso is expected to be fit to compete over the weekend.

The news of Alonso's illness has raised concern among his fans, who are aware of his tenacity and recovery ability. The driver is in a delicate moment, as besides recovering his health, he must face the difficult challenge of improving his performance in a complicated season for both him and his team.

This setback comes at a time when Alonso was looking to climb up the standings in the championship. Despite a promising start, his chances of contending for the title have been considerably diminished. The driver's absence from the initial activities in Brazil will be a blow to Aston Martin, which will have to work hard to prepare Alonso's car. However, the team is confident that the driver will be in optimal condition to compete and score important points.

Alonso's nightmare began in Mexico, where after experiencing engine problems with his car, he was forced to retire from the race. This was compounded by an intestinal infection that took him back to Europe in search of specialized treatment. "Fernando Alonso suffered an intestinal infection prior to the Mexico City Grand Prix," Aston Martin announced in an official statement.
